Transaction e2cd9880007b2f7be5a63dfac34eb516e850963415213a1af3043953c0e58b2a
1 Input
1 Output
-
e2cd9880007b2f7be5a63dfac34eb516e850963415213a1af3043953c0e58b2a:0
- value
- 763646
- script pubkey
- OP_0 OP_PUSHBYTES_20 70b824bf67f36e28eedc211e1f418fed263e8039
- address
- bc1qwzuzf0m87dhz3mkuyy0p7sv0a5nraqpetldmt8